Holyoke Community College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ities Associate’s Program

68% Women
31%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
For the most recent academic year available, 32% of liberal arts / sciences and humanities associate's degrees went to men and 68% went to women.

undefined

The majority of those who receive an associate's degree in liberal arts / sciences and humanities at Holyoke Community College are white. Around 65% fell into this category, which is below average for this degree.

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ity for students who recently graduated from Holyoke Community College with a associate's in liberal arts / sciences and humanities.

undefined
Race/Ethnicity Number of Students
Asian 8
Black or African American 13
Hispanic or Latino 46
White 155
International Students 1
Other Races/Ethnicities 14
